Had a go on the golf today, a pics say a thousand words so...

Off came the mk2 GTI rear axle



Lined up the mk3 axle



I had previously swapped a few brake lines over, greased them up and swapped the calipers to some good ones I bought a while back with braided hoses



Came across a slight problem here, the bias valve on the mk3 beam is about 7 inches further back! No biggie I'l just extend the brake pipes



Came across an even bigger problem here! I snapped a bolt that fixes the beam to the chassis. Any tips on how to rectify this without taking the beam back off?



Feeling a bit down at this point I finished up, stuck some wheels on and stood back to admire my work




Then having a bit of time left I attacked some boring wiring jobs. First up, remove the dash. Deja Vu sets in here, seen all this before so many times...



As you can see here I've swapped the loom for the clocks and swapped the stalks over from the mk3. Just got to fish out the MFA loom from the donor and plug that it. Question of the day.... What are these 2 anonymous plugs for that come off the 2 blue fusebox plugs for the mk3 clocks?

Done a bit more today. Took the digifant engine harness out



Here's the 2 mk2 looms and the single mk3 loom (its small as a lot of it is attached to the engine and just joins this loom with a big round plug next to the dizzy)



Mk3 loom in and plugged in



We have some life...



However when I turn the ignition on the ISV cracks and the fuel pump primes. But it won't turn over and I get no ignition lights on the clocks. Probably caused by some of these anonymous plugs that don't seem to go anywhere...?
